Tata Consultancy Services implemented an MLOps cockpit leveraging Microsoft Azure technologies including Azure Machine Learning, Azure Data Factory, Azure DevOps, and Power Platform. The solution is aimed at streamlining machine learning operations by automating and monitoring key ML tasks like model training, validation, deployment, and detecting data drifts. It also enhances collaboration among data scientists, data engineers, and other stakeholders, providing a standardized and secure ML production environment that meets enterprise-scale demands. The project focuses on reducing operational costs and promoting faster AIML development-to-production cycles.

DevOps-based automation pipelines were configured using Azure DevOps. Model training, validation, deployment, and monitoring leveraged Azure ML capabilities. Azure Data Factory provided mechanisms to track data and handle data drift, while Azure Power Platform enhanced collaboration among various stakeholders.
